It's now time for just the terror with Nick Guerra. Record scratch moment.

0:20.0

There are moments in our lives that only the ones around us, remember. I don't remember

0:26.0

too much from my early childhood, so I'm always surprised to find out anything that happened

0:30.6

to me. When I was 13, found out something crazy and I think it

0:34.8

explains why I blocked out the memory in the first place. My mom and dad threw a

0:39.4

little party one day. They had invited our former neighbors. They still lived in the block of flats

0:45.0

we lived in until I was five years old. As the party extended into late night, I'd been

0:50.2

sent to bed. But since I could still hear everyone talking, I decided to just eavesdrop on the ongoing party.

0:57.0

After all, they were adults, and typically they watched what they said around kids.

1:02.0

For a bit, nothing interesting was being talked about.

1:05.2

I was about to call it a night when one of the neighbors said, hey do you remember

1:09.8

when your son the exact same things your son did.

1:23.0

Hearing this creeped me out.

1:25.0

I had no recollection of any of this.

1:28.0

So the next day I asked my mom.

1:30.0

Her first reaction was, you don't remember? Then she told me all about the weird stuff that used to happen.

1:36.6

Footsteps, up and down the hall, things going missing. She said the final thing to happen was when she was listening to a record one day.

1:44.0

It started to slow down like someone was holding a finger gently on the platter till it finally came to a stop.

1:51.0

My mom said she snapped at this point and shouted,

1:54.0

Will you leave us alone? As soon as she said this, the record went straight back to playing normally,

1:59.4

and we never experienced anything again. Man, part of me wishes I could remember that stuff. Birthday Balloon.
